What are the most common Jeep repairs needed by drivers in the Evansdale and Cedar Valley area?

Given our local road conditions, including winter potholes and gravel roads, we frequently see Jeeps needing suspension repairs (like worn ball joints and tie rods), 4WD system servicing, and brake work. Wranglers also commonly need repairs related to their soft tops and door seals due to Iowa's temperature extremes and humidity.

When should I seek service for my Jeep's 4WD system in preparation for Iowa winters?

You should have your 4WD system inspected and serviced in the early fall, before the first snow. This ensures the transfer case, differentials, and locking hubs (if equipped) are functioning correctly for safe travel on Evansdale's winter roads and in rural Black Hawk County.

What local factors in Evansdale should I consider when maintaining my Jeep?

The use of road salt in winter necessitates frequent undercarriage washes to prevent rust and corrosion. Additionally, if you use your Jeep for recreation on local trails or farm properties, more frequent inspections of the suspension, skid plates, and steering components are advised due to off-road wear.
